Kungsleden (King's Trail) is a hiking trail in northern Sweden, approximately 440 kilometres (270 mi) long, between Abisko in the north and Hemavan in the south. Within the park there are 3 hiking trails (all dog-friendly) as well as the well-preserved Landsford Canal, which was used to divert commercial ships around the rocky waters of the Catawba River. It passes through, near the southern end, the Vindelfjällen Nature Reserve, one of the largest protected areas in Europe.In the winter Kungsleden is a ski trail with approximately the same route.
